I thought it might be useful to share my DIY powder coating set up. This took a lot of iterations to get right and a fair few 20,000v tingles along the way.

It looks like this:
gun.jpg

The gun comprises an air duster to use on my 100psi 50l compressor (you can see a mini regulator at the bottom of the handle - essential to get the flow right) some 20mm Conduit, a conduit t piece, a couple of brass connectors some tubing and a wire. It is the powder coating equivalent of an air brush - a full size powder coating gun is too big really for just doing moderators and small parts for the motorbike.

I tried various electrode configurations and the best was simply a frayed wire:
chamber.jpg

The electronics consists of a small hobby box with a 12v supply to 20kv output ion generator, plus a 12v LED 'on' indicator light an switch and a connector socket for the 12v supply (old power supply from a redundant internet router). Wires exit the box - Positive (to the gun) and negative to the work piece end in small croc clips for attachment.
electronics.jpg

This set up works very well and powder for powder coating is cheap (a little goes a long way). There are many colours and finishes available. All finishes seen shinier than their paint equivalent - i.e. matt powder coat is more like satin paint and satin powder coat is pretty glossy....

Once the powder is applied the piece is 'cooked' for 20minutes from cold at 180c in a little 'toaster oven' (the size of the oven dictates the size of the work piece you can do). There is a bit of a knack to it and rigorous degreasing is essential but it's not some mystic art - pretty darn easy really.

Total cost of my set up - gun, electronics and oven came to £65 - not including money spent on earlier versions that did not work or charged me up to 20kv instead of the work pieceHomer face palm

Powder coat is a much tougher finish than paint and , in some respects, easier - it's a one coat application.

I bought his old tribostatic gun from him. An off the shelf unit that works very well, but wastes alot of powder during normal use.

Frog wasnt content with this, so not only did he build his own powder coating gun, he also perfected the delivery and efficiency to better an off the shelf option!

Interesting set up but given the option and especially since you'll bake the stuff I'd always go for a stove enamel over powder.

It looks better, you can touch up chips and the biggie for me is that a powder finish, especially on a bike frame might look shiny but capilliary action will wick moisture between the coating and the steel so that it rusts away under the finish and you'd never suspect untill it peels away.

More interest in this than I was expecting. The pics below give a bit more of a clue to how it is built. Like many things it took a while for me to get it this simple!

The gun simply pulls apart for cleaning (I have a garage vacuum cleaner):
gun apart.jpg

The electronics box has 4 components inside:
box.jpg

Old router power supply:
powersupply.jpg

20,000v is a lot but the current is very low. However, you will certainly notice it if you are not careful: however I had worse static shocks stripping and making beds when nursing.
